A YOUNG woman was subjected to a terrifying early morning sex assault in Bournemouth town centre.

The attack saw the 23-year-old woman pushed to the ground and sexually assaulted as she walked through the town at 7am.

Her attacker eventually ran off after a passer-by approached him.

Police have issued CCTV pictures of two men they would like to speak to following the attack.

The incident happened in the town’s Commercial Road shopping area, near H&M, on Sunday, December 30.

The Bournemouth woman was walking along the road when she was passed by two men walking in the opposite direction.

One turned around and caught up with her. He then pulled her to the ground, touched her inappropriately, punched and kicked her.

During the assault, he attempted to steal her handbag by threatening her. The offender ran off when he was approached by a member of the public.

Detective Constable Steve Griffin, of Bournemouth CID, said: “This is a very nasty incident which left the victim extremely distressed.

“Luckily the attack was interrupted and she was not injured.

“I am releasing three images showing two men who I believe can help me with the investigation.

“I would urge the men pictured – and anyone who recognises them – to contact me, in confidence, as soon as possible.”
